Associations to the word «Shenanigan»

Wiktionary

SHENANIGAN, noun. (countable) A deceitful confidence trick, or mischief causing discomfort or annoyance.
SHENANIGAN, noun. (rare) singular of shenanigans

Dictionary definition

SHENANIGAN, noun. Reckless or malicious behavior that causes discomfort or annoyance in others.
SHENANIGAN, noun. The use of tricks to deceive someone (usually to extract money from them).
